Addus Homecare is seeking an accomplished sales executive to lead growth across a large, multi-state region within our Home Health and Hospice service lines. As the Area Vice President of Sales, you will shape market strategy, strengthen key referral partnerships, and guide a high-performing sales organization toward ambitious revenue goals. This is a pivotal leadership role for a forward-thinking, data-driven sales leader who thrives at the intersection of strategy, field execution, and cross-functional collaboration

Location - Tennessee Market

Essential Functions:
  • Lead strategic sales planning and forecasting across a multi-state Home Health & Hospice territory
  • Analyze markets, referral patterns, and competitive trends to drive growth
  • Build and strengthen relationships with key referral partners (hospitals, physicians, SNFs, senior living, etc.)
  • Partner with clinical and operational leaders to align sales efforts with service delivery
  • Recruit, develop, and lead a high-performing sales team with clear KPIs and accountability
  • Support territory planning, outreach strategies, and referral conversion efforts
  • Oversee sales operations, budgets, reporting, and performance management
  • Ensure compliance with Medicare, Medicaid, HIPAA, and organizational policies
  • Maintain professionalism, strong communication, and a culture of collaboration

Qualifications:
  • Bachelor degree in business administration, sales and marketing, or related field; master's in business administration (MBA) or equivalent preferred.
  • 5+ years of sales or sales management experience in a business-to-business sales environment.
  • 5+ years in sales operations, business planning, or sales support management role.
  • Experience successfully managing analytically rigorous corporate initiatives.
  • This position requires extensive travel.
  • Proven, consistent, and measurable track record of success in finding, signing, and growing business.
  • Ability to market effectively with customers, referral sources, and the community.
  • Strong communication skills, negotiation skills, public relations skills, and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to market aggressively and deal tactfully with customers and the community.
  • Demonstrates autonomy, organization, assertiveness, flexibility, and cooperation in performing job responsibilities.
  • Valid driver's license and proof of insurance are required.
